Vapor barrier installation services involve placing a specialized membrane beneath floors, in crawl spaces, or within wall cavities to prevent moisture from penetrating building structures. These barriers are typically made from plastic sheeting or other durable materials designed to resist water vapor transmission. The installation process usually requires careful measurement, proper sealing, and secure attachment to ensure the barrier effectively blocks moisture from seeping into insulation, wood framing, or interior spaces. Proper installation is essential to maximize the vapor barrier’s effectiveness and ensure long-term protection against moisture-related issues.

The primary purpose of vapor barrier installation is to address moisture problems that can lead to structural damage, mold growth, and decreased indoor air quality. Excess moisture can cause wood rot, weaken building materials, and create an environment conducive to mold and mildew development. By preventing water vapor from passing through walls, floors, or ceilings, vapor barriers help maintain a dry and stable environment within the property. This is especially important in areas prone to high humidity or where moisture infiltration can compromise the integrity of the building.

Material Costs - The cost of vapor barrier materials typically ranges from $0.25 to $0.75 per square foot, depending on the type and quality chosen. For a standard basement of 1,000 square feet, material expenses might be between $250 and $750.

Labor Expenses - Installation labor generally costs between $1.00 and $2.50 per square foot. For a typical project, labor charges could total between $1,000 and $2,500 for a 1,000-square-foot area.

Total Project Costs - Overall costs for vapor barrier installation usually fall between $1,250 and $3,000, combining materials and labor for an average-sized space. Larger or more complex areas may increase the total expense.

Additional Factors - Costs can vary based on surface conditions, accessibility, and specific project requirements. Local pros can provide detailed estimates tailored to individual spaces and need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a vapor barrier? A vapor barrier is a material installed to prevent moisture from passing through walls, floors, or ceilings, helping to control humidity and prevent mold growth.

Where are vapor barriers typically installed? Vapor barriers are commonly installed in basements, crawl spaces, or under concrete slabs to protect these areas from moisture intrusion.

What materials are used for vapor barriers? Common vapor barrier materials include polyethylene plastic sheeting, foil-backed membranes, and other moisture-resistant films.
